Bio Ethanol Fireplaces
Ethanol fireplaces are excellent to add a warm feel to any room, without the need for costly structural work or gas supply. They are the safest kind of fire available.
As long as you make use of bio-ethanol fuel that has been specifically designed for your fireplace and adhere to the safety guidelines, your fireplace should be very safe to operate.
Installation is simple
Ethanol fires are a simple and easy solution for homeowners looking to make their living spaces more attractive or add a focal point to their home decor. You don't require a chimney and they don’t create dangerous smoke. Smoke won't linger on your walls or ceilings.
Installation is easy and does not require any assistance from a professional. All you need to do is ensure that the wall or ceiling is strong enough and follow the directions for your specific model.
If you choose a wall-mounted ethanol fireplace, most are supplied with the hardware that allows them to be mounted like a flat-screen TV or installed into the wall. You'll need to locate the studs and fit the brackets and extensions, but it will not take more than one hour for professionals to do it.
You can also choose of manual or automated bioethanol burners. A burner that is automated will keep the fuel away from the flames, which means it will burn longer without risk of running out or overheating. Manual burners work in the same way as a traditional fireplace, however you'll need to use matches or lighters to ignite the flames.
It's important to remember that when choosing a bio-ethanol burner, the burner should be covered with non-combustible material. This will ensure that nothing touches the burning fuel. If you do not cover the burner, the flame could become too hot and damage the fireplace.
The ethanol fire is a great alternative for those looking to have a dramatic feature to bring to their home, but don't have the time or budget to install a gas or wood fireplace. They are perfect for new or renovated homes where chimney breasts were removed. Since they do not generate soot or ash, there are no issues with maintenance, either.
Designs and styles
There are a number of different styles and designs that bio ethanol fireplaces are available in. Some are more traditional in their wood-burning look, whereas others are designed to be sleek and modern. Regardless of the style the fireplaces all have the same benefits: genuine flame ambience without fumes or harmful gases.
Ethanol fireplaces can be freestanding or wall mounted. Freestanding models can be moved around a space to meet your requirements. Wall-mounted models are attached to the walls and require specialized mounting gear. They also have to meet certain distances between the flammable material and the unit.
The fire itself is created by the burner pan, which is situated at the bottom of the fireplace. The fuel is poured into the pan and then the fire is then lit with an extended lighter. It takes about 15 minutes for the flames to reach their full potential. Once the flames are set then it's time to relax, sit back and enjoy the warm ambience of your home.
Some ethanol fire places provide heating settings that can be adjusted. This allows you to customize the amount of heat that your fireplace produces, which can be useful if you want it to give you more warmth than just ambience.
Another benefit of ethanol-fueled fires is that there is no need for a chimney or flue. This makes them an excellent option for older homes or modern homes that do not have chimney breasts or traditional fireplaces. A bio-ethanol fireplace does not release harmful gasses or ash, which are dangerous to people who suffer from respiratory issues.
Bio ethanol fireplaces are also simple to install inside your home. Although the exact time for installation depends on the model you choose the majority can be installed relatively quickly. You can choose an outdoor freestanding fireplace that can be transported with you in the event that you relocate. This is a great option for living arrangements that are temporary. The ease of installation is a crucial factor for many consumers and it's something to consider when looking for the perfect fireplace.
No Flu
The main benefit of bio ethanol over traditional wood or natural gas fires is the fact that they do not require a chimney in order to function. In the end, there is no chance of chimney fires that could result from the build-up of tar, or an obstruction in the flue.
Bio-ethanol fireplaces don't create numerous particles that could harm the air. This is a great thing for those suffering from allergies or asthma. Another advantage is that there is no smoke that is produced by the fire and therefore it doesn't create an unpleasant smell in the room.
Unlike a wood-burning tabletop fireplace, bioethanol fires don't lose heat to the chimney, which means it produces a huge amount of heat for its size. This means that you can keep your furniture in close proximity to the fire without worrying about catching fire, which could be dangerous for any valuables.
There are many designs to choose from for a bioethanol freestanding fireplace. You can pick a wall-mounted model for a sleek, modern look or a recessed model which will blend in with the design of your room.
Another thing to consider is whether you would prefer an automatic or a manual burner. A manual burner requires that you ignite the fuel directly out of the reservoir. An automatic burner will automatically light your fire once the tank is empty.
When you're done using your bio-ethanol fireplace, it is essential to let the flames burn out completely and wait until the fire is cool before refilling. Otherwise the ethanol will vaporize and you'll have to start over.
The majority of manufacturers suggest waiting at least 45 minutes prior to refilling your fire. This will allow you enough time to remove the flames, and then remove any flammable material from the fire. In addition, it's best to store any leftover ethanol fuel somewhere out of reach of children and pets, to avoid any accidents from occurring.
Maintenance ease
The bioethanol fuel is poured into the burner, and then lit. The heat and flame created by the burning fuel can be controlled using the slider. (Not all designs come with this feature). By altering how much oxygen is supplied to the fire you can alter the speed at which the fuel is burned and how high the flame burns.
As the fuel burns it releases a small amount of soot, but this is easily cleaned by wiping down the fireplace with a soft cloth. The only other requirement for maintenance is to ensure that the fireplace is full of the correct fuel and making sure it is kept away from any fire-prone objects or supplies.
Bioethanol fireplaces are easy to install and you don't need to worry about chimneys or building codes. This provides you with a large amount of flexibility when it comes to the design of your home and also where you can enjoy the warmth and charm of your new fireplace. You could even choose to have a free-standing model that can be moved from room to room.
Wall-mounted bioethanol wooden fireplaces are easy to install, and certain models allow you to rotate the unit 180 degrees, allowing you direct the heat and flame into the desired part of the room. You can even put remote controls on certain designs to take full control from the comfort of your sofa.
